The Northern Pines - John Philip Sousa
Best known for his military marches, John Philip Sousa was an American composer and conductor of the late Romantic era. Sousa's most famous marches include 'The Liberty Bell', 'The Thunderer', 'The WashingtonPost', 'Semper Fidelis' (Official March of the United States Marine Corps), and 'The Stars and Stripes Forever' (National March of the United States of America).The Northern Pines march was composed in 1931and is scored for Concert Band. Named for the tall and beautiful pine trees that blanket the National Music Camp at Interlochen in northern Michigan, Sousa dedicated the march to the students who came to the camp and toDr Joseph Maddy, its founder. Sousa was the guest conductor of the assembled student band for the premire.This G. Schirmer edition features a full score, full-sized parts and updated instrumentation.

Power and Glory (March of the Mitten Men) (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Sousa, John Philip - Brion, Keith
Here's a solid and mature Sousa march that's a great choice for any performance occasion! "Power and Glory" incorporates an extraordinary treatment of "Onward Christian Soldiers" as the finale. This new, painstakingly edited Sousa-style edition by Keith Brion features authentic performance practices, as well as using the period performance style from the 1920's. This 1923 march classic was dedicated to Sousa's friend Thomas Mitten, whose trolley company transported many Philadelphia music lovers to Sousa's incredibly popular summer concerts at Willow Grove, Penn. The score to this new edition includes a wealth of historical information. Not to be missed! Duration: 3.15

Ceremonial March (Concert Band - Score and Parts) - Van der Roost, Jan
In the course of the two centuries following the death of Henry Purcell in 1695, no British composer of any statue was apparent. Consequently, the break-through of Edward Elgar (1857-1934) as an internationally known and respected composer at the end of the last century, was of considerable importance. As a composer Elgar was largely self-taught and he looked towards the continent for his inspiration. He is without doubt on par with his contemporaries such as the somewhat younger Richard Strauss. The Belgian composer Jan Van der Roost is a genuine admirer of Elgar's music and on the occasion of the fiftieth anniversary of the composer's death in 1984 he composed the "Ceremonial March". Van der Roost was inspired by the most famous and frequently played works from Elgar's catalogue of works, the characteristic "Pomp and Circumstances" marches, and decided to add his own, sixth march to the existing collection.Duration: 5:30
